Understanding A4 Paper
A4 paper, determining 210 x 297 mm (8.27 x 11.69 inches), is a basic paper size used internationally. Its dimensions make it ideal for a variety of uses, from printing and copying to stationery and artwork. Offered its popularity, different types of A4 paper are readily available, each matched to specific applications.

When it concerns purchasing A4 paper, several aspects must be taken into consideration to ensure that you select the best alternative for your needs:
Purpose: Identify how you will use the A4 paper. Will it be for everyday printing, high-quality presentations, or artistic projects?
Weight: The weight of paper impacts its quality and sturdiness. Much heavier paper (higher GSM) is typically much better for expert documents and prints.
End up: A4 paper can be found in various finishes, such as matte and shiny. Choose a finish based upon your wanted outcome.
Recycled Options: If ecological considerations are necessary to you, search for recycled paper options that maintain great quality.
Brand: Some brand names are known for their exceptional quality and consistency. Reading reviews or trying various brands can help you find the best alternative.
Bulk Purchasing: If you use A4 paper regularly, think about buying wholesale. This can save cash in the long run.

What is the distinction between GSM and weight in paper?
GSM (Grams per Square Meter) is a standard measurement that suggests the weight of a paper. It allows buyers to compare different kinds of paper more easily. Greater GSM indicates thicker and much heavier paper.
2. Can I utilize A4 paper in any printer?
Most standard printers can manage A4 Paper Ream. Nevertheless, always inspect your printer's requirements to make sure compatibility, especially with specialty documents like photo paper or cardstock.
3. Is recycled A4 paper as good as brand-new paper?
Yes, numerous recycled A4 documents are developed to meet quality standards comparable to non-recycled documents. They frequently provide excellent print outcomes while being environmentally friendly.
4. How can I save A4 paper to keep it in good condition?
Store A4 paper in a cool, dry location far from direct sunlight. Keep it flat to avoid curling and make sure to seal it in a plastic wrapper to protect it from wetness.
5. How can I tell if I bought quality A4 paper?
Quality A4 paper need to feel tough yet versatile, have a smooth finish, and provide good print quality with very little bleed-through or smudging.
